'Twelfth Night' to be Staged in Malayalam

THIRUVANANTHAPURAM: Commemorating the 450th birth anniversary of William Shakespeare, the Centre for Performing and Visual Arts of the University of Kerala will stage a Malayalam adaptation of the English dramatist’s classic comedy ‘Twelfth Night.’

The play will be staged at 6.30 pm on August 27 at the University Senate Hall. It is directed by J Thulaseedhara Kurup of Stage India Performing Arts and Research Centre, Kollam.

Considered one of Shakespeare’s greatest comedies, ‘Twelfth Night’ is about illusion, deception, disguises and extraordinary things that people do in the name of love. It is the only Shakespearean play to have an alternative title: ‘What You Will’. Kurup has worked with renowned film and theatre personalities and brought to life numerous productions besides being associated with the production and direction of a number of documentaries.

The play is a grand production featuring a cast and crew of over 30 persons, the Centre for Performing and Visual Arts said in a release.
